One down from the 1st Leg
Derby County 1-0 United
Carling Cup Semi-Final 1st Leg; attendance 30,194
It could have been a 3 or 4 nil defeat, and I think Derby will rue those missed opportunities to score when it comes to the second leg in two weeks time. They played a good game, defending and harrying well, so well Roy Carroll in their nets only touched the ball for goal kicks. This is from a team who a few days earlier struggled against Forest Green Rovers in the FA Cup.
After the poor United display in the first half I thought it would be a turnaround second half. Something like the Spurs v. Burnley game the night before. It wasn't and not even bringing on Rooney and Ronaldo helped. I thought Paul Scholes looked a bit out of sorts, and when he doesn't play well you know there will be problems.
All to play for. Will Derby come to Old Trafford and try and defend that one goal lead? Will it be 80 minutes of frustration looking for the winning goal? Who knows, all set up for a battling re-match. If we win I'm hoping to go to Wembley but not banking on it now.
